Desiccant Dehumidification Cost in Cedar Hill, TX

The cost of desiccant dehumidification services can vary depending on the severity of the damage, size of the affected area, and local conditions in Cedar Hill, TX. Our team will provide you with a free estimate after assessing the damage and creating a personalized plan.

Service Typical Price Range What Affects Cost
Initial Assessment and Planning $100-$500 Severity of damage and size of affected area
Desiccant Dehumidifier Rental $500-$2,000 Duration of rental and size of affected area
Moisture Removal and Drying $1,000-$5,000 Size of affected area and severity of damage
Final Inspection and Cleaning $500-$1,000 Size of affected area and severity of damage
Follow-up and Maintenance $100-$500 Size of affected area and severity of damage
